I especially like what verse 10 says. It says that there is joy in the presence of the angels of God over a sinner that repents. Imagine! Out of all the people that are living in the world today, there is joy in heaven among the angels, over just one person who receives Jesus in their hearts as their personal Saviour. Surely when people read this they can no longer say that no one cares if they get saved or not.
Just think about it for a moment. When you asked Jesus to forgive you of your sins and come into your heart, there was a celebration in heaven, as the angels rejoiced over you coming home. These are angels that behold the face of Jesus everyday and they know the love and compassion that he has for us. They know what it means to God when one of us realizes what Jesus did and gives our lives to him.
Those of us who are born again must tell everyone that we come in contact with that Jesus loves them, and that His desire is that they would repent and get saved. We can praise God because even if we feel that no one cares about us, we have the assurance that each one of us are important to God. So important that the angels rejoice when we come home. That alone should make you feel loved today.
